About This Organization
Baptist Health Foundation is a nonprofit organization based in LITTLE ROCK, AR. It received its IRS tax-exempt ruling in 1972. The organization is classified under IRC Section 501(c)(03). It operates in the area of health. Total assets are reported at $46.1M. Annual income is $31.8M. The organization has received $2M in foundation grants from 25 funders.
